在我的公司环境中,由于安全原因,管理员已停用自动转发小瓶gmail过滤器。然而,我每天都要转发多封电子邮件。所以我想我编程了一个可以帮助我的小插件
工作流程应为:
- 在主窗口中选择多封电子邮件(手动(
- 打开侧边栏中的小部件/插件
- 输入要转发的电子邮件地址
- 按发送
虽然我可以通过CardService在侧边栏中创建一个小部件。我努力做到";抓;数组或列表中选定的电子邮件线程,这样我就可以循环和转发。
我的问题是:按下";发送";我需要通过AppScript代码抓取选定的邮件,比如
var selectedMail = [email1, email2, ...]
有人能帮我启动吗?谢谢
答案:
目前无法访问Gmail插件中的选定线程。
功能请求:
此功能已在Issue Tracker:中请求
- 能够从Addon访问选定的电子邮件线程
我建议你将引用的问题列为星号,以帮助确定其优先级并跟踪它。
解决方法:
根据目前的功能,我认为你最好的选择(正如库珀所提到的(是:
- 检索收件箱中的所有线程(请参阅getInboxThreads(,可以是自定义HTML(web应用程序、对话框和边栏(,也可以是附加卡
- 在自定义HTML/卡上选择您想要的线程(使用复选框,或者您有什么-请参阅卡片的SelectionInput(
- 选择所需的线程后,使用GmailMessage.forward调用一个函数来转发相应的消息